Governance Model Evolution

Development

Governance model evolution describes the continuous refinement and adaptation of decision-making structures within dec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s) and other blockchain-based projects, particularly those underpinning crypto derivatives platforms. This development moves from initial centralized control towards more distributed and participatory frameworks, often involving token-weighted voting or delegated proof of stake. The aim is to achieve a balance between efficiency, security, and broad community consensus. This iterative development is crucial for project longevity.
